What are the benefits of saving water?

Using less water will help you save money on your water bill if you have a water meter. Saving hot water can substantially reduce your energy bill too.

Saving water also benefits the environment as less carbon is produced treating and transporting your water. Plus, it means more water is available for our rivers and streams during dry weather, which also benefits local wildlife.

Got a leaky loo?

A leaking toilet could be costing you £50 a month, while also wasting 400 litres of water per day, which is about the same as having two extra people living in your home.

With around 10% of homes having a leaky loo, it’s important to regularly check yours for leaks.
